Document Adverse Childhood Experiences Screening
You can document Adverse Childhood Experiences (ACE) of patients aged between 0 to 19 years using the Adverse Childhood Experiences (ACE-Q) template.
- Open NextGen® Enterprise EHR.
- For a patient encounter, open a template.
For example, Intake
- In the navigation bar, select Screening Tools.
The Screening Tools template opens.
- Select Adverse Childhood Experiences (ACE-Q).
The Adverse Childhood Experiences (ACE-Q) template opens. The encounter date appears as the Performed Date by defaults.
- To enter a different Performed By date, select the field, and then select a date.
- To indicate that the questions are reported by the patient, select the Reported By Patient check box.
Note: The Reported By Patient check box is not available for patients aged 12 years or younger.The questions for your child are updated for you in the Additional Early Life Stressors panel.
- In the Original Ten ACE Questionnaire panel, answer all the questions.
- In the Additional Early Life Stressors panel, answer all the questions.
Note: The questions in the Additional Early Life Stressors panel are age-specific to the patient's age as of current encounter date. Additional Early Life Stressors is not available for patients more than 19 years old.
- In the Relevant Symptomatology panel, select any check boxes of relevant symptoms.
Note: The symptoms in the Relevant Symptomatology panel are similar to symptoms in Review of Symptoms, and are not shared with any other templates in NextGen® Enterprise EHR.
- In the Interpretation of Results section, select Calculate Score.
A two-digit score appears in Total Score. Based on the combined Total Score field, a default interpretation appears in Interpretation.
- To override the calculated interpretation, select a new Interpretation.
Note: You can enter additional information in Comments.A note appears indicating that the interpretation is overridden.Note: When you create the document, the overridden note also appears on the document.
- To enter a referral, select the Referrals link.
- To send a task, select Quick Task or Send Task.
- Select Save & Close.
